Recognize The First Signs Of Tilt

Tilt often begins with small changes in behavior. You may start playing hands outside your normal range, increasing stakes without a clear reason, chasing a previous loss, or repeatedly checking the balance instead of focusing on decisions. Irritation, impatience, and the belief that a win is “due” are also useful warning signs.

Physical reactions can provide clues before your thoughts become obviously emotional. Tense shoulders, faster breathing, restless movement, and difficulty concentrating may indicate that a break is needed. A simple self-check after every few hands can reveal whether you are still following your strategy or merely reacting to the previous result.

It can help to record the situation that triggered the change. A bad beat may be the visible cause, while the deeper issue is lack of sleep or a stressful day. Set Limits Before You Start

A pre-session plan removes decisions that are especially difficult during frustration. Set a maximum deposit, a loss limit, a time limit, and a point at which you will stop after a satisfying win. These boundaries should be decided while calm, not adjusted after an unlucky sequence.

Bankroll management is central to emotional control. Use only money that is affordable to lose, keep gambling funds separate from essential expenses, and avoid borrowing to continue. A smaller stake can make it easier to evaluate each hand rationally because the result carries less emotional pressure.

Use A Structured Pause

A pause works best when it is specific rather than vague. Close the game, stand up, drink water, and move away from the screen for at least ten minutes. During that time, avoid reviewing hands or searching for another game, because continuing to focus on losses can keep the emotional cycle active.

When you return, ask whether you can explain your next decision without mentioning the previous result. If the answer is no, extend the break or end the session. The aim is not to eliminate every emotion, but to prevent emotion from dictating stake size and game selection.

Breathing exercises, a short walk, and a change of environment can all help restore attention. If irritation continues across several sessions, take a longer break and consider using deposit limits, reality checks, or self-exclusion tools where available.

Choose Games That Match Your Temperament

Different casino formats create different pressures. Fast games and volatile slots can produce frequent wins and losses, while poker requires extended concentration and decision-making. Live casino games add a social and visual element that some players enjoy but others may find stimulating or distracting.

Build A Calm Session Routine

A repeatable routine reduces the chance of emotional decisions. Before opening a game, check your available time, confirm your spending limit, and decide how you will respond to a losing streak. Keep notifications away from the playing area and avoid gambling when tired, distracted, or under the influence of alcohol.

Useful habits before and during play include:

  • Set a fixed session length
  • Record deposits and withdrawals
  • Keep stakes consistent
  • Stop when concentration drops

A routine should also include a clear stopping signal. These practical triggers can help:

  • Three consecutive emotional decisions
  • An urge to chase a loss
  • Repeated stake increases
  • Anger at opponents or dealers

Reviewing your session afterward can be constructive if the goal is learning rather than self-criticism. Note what worked, where attention declined, and whether the original limits were respected. This turns each session into information instead of a judgment about personal ability.

Compare Control Tools Before Playing

Responsible gambling tools vary by platform, so review them before depositing. Deposit limits control how much can be added, loss limits restrict potential spending, and session reminders show how long you have been active. Cooling-off periods can create distance after a difficult session.

The table below summarizes common tools and their purpose:

Control tool Main purpose Best used when
Deposit limit Restricts money added to an account Setting a weekly or monthly budget
Loss limit Caps losses during a chosen period Chasing losses is a concern
Session reminder Highlights time spent playing Sessions tend to run longer than planned
Cooling-off period Temporarily blocks access Emotions remain high after a session
Self-exclusion Prevents gambling for a defined period Gambling no longer feels manageable

Know When To Stop Completely

Stopping a session is different from admitting failure. It is a successful risk-management decision when the original plan no longer feels realistic. If you are hiding gambling activity, neglecting obligations, borrowing money, or repeatedly breaking limits, take the situation seriously and seek support from a recognized gambling-help organization.
